Disability shower installation services involve customizing bathroom showers to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other disabilities. These installations typically include features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to enhance safety and accessibility. Service providers work with property owners to design and implement solutions that meet specific needs, ensuring that the shower area is both functional and compliant with accessibility considerations. The goal is to create a bathroom space that allows for independent use or easier assistance, promoting greater safety and convenience.

One of the primary issues these services address is the difficulty many individuals face when using traditional showers. Steps, high thresholds, and slippery surfaces can pose significant hazards, increasing the risk of falls and injuries. Disability shower installations help eliminate these hazards by replacing standard shower setups with accessible designs that facilitate safer entry and exit. Additionally, these modifications can reduce the reliance on assistance from caregivers, providing more independence for users. Service providers often evaluate the existing bathroom layout to recommend practical modifications tailored to the user's mobility level and specific needs.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include private residences, assisted living facilities, and healthcare clinics. In private homes, these upgrades are often sought by seniors or individuals with temporary or permanent mobility impairments. Assisted living communities and nursing homes may also require such modifications to ensure their bathrooms meet accessibility standards and support residents' safety. Commercial properties that serve the public, such as community centers or medical offices, might also seek these services to comply with accessibility regulations and provide inclusive facilities for all visitors.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while custom features can increase the price.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ability showers can vary between $500 and $2,500. Choices like accessible shower pans and safety features influence the overall expense.

Labor Charges - Labor fees for professional installation generally fall between $800 and $2,000, with factors such as existing plumbing and site modifications affecting the total.

Additional Features - Adding features such as grab bars, seating, or specialized fixtures can add $300 to $1,200 to the total cost, depending on the scope of customization.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es replacing or modifying existing shower fixtures and enclosure to accommodate accessibility needs, ensuring ease of entry and safety features.

Can a disability shower be customized for specific needs? Yes, local service providers often offer customization options such as grab bars, seating, and non-slip flooring to meet individual requirements.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ration varies depending on the complexity of the project, but most installations can be completed within a day or two.

Are there different types of disability showers available? Yes, options include walk-in showers, roll-in showers, and seated showers, which can be selected based on personal mobility needs.
